Understanding Income Tax Returns for Proprietorships in Odisha

Income Tax filing for proprietorships in Odisha is straightforward yet essential. For tax purposes, proprietors are not separate from their businesses, which means their personal income tax responsibilities also cover their business income. This also means that the business income is taxed at the individual tax rates applicable to the proprietor. Filing returns on time ensures that you can carry forward business losses and claim applicable deductions. An Overview of Presumptive Taxation Scheme for Odisha Proprietorships

The Presumptive Taxation Scheme, introduced to simplify taxations for small business owners, is a boon for proprietorships in Odisha. Under this scheme, businesses with turnover less than a certain threshold can compute incomes on a presumptive basis, thereby reducing the paperwork and compliance burden. The goal is to support small proprietors, helping them grow without complex regulatory demands.

Meeting GST Compliance for Proprietorships in Odisha

Every business in Odisha with an annual turnover exceeding Rs. 20 lakh must register for GST and comply with its filing requirements. Filing encompasses outward and inward supply returns via GSTR-1 and GSTR-3B, critical for claiming input tax credit and fulfilling tax liabilities accurately. GST compliance aids in enhancing transparency and ensures that businesses remain competitive and legally sound.

Proprietorship compliance in Odisha involves adhering to tax regulations, GST, TDS, and accounting standards mandatory for single-owner businesses in the state.
Compliances are crucial for legal standing, avoiding fines, and ensuring smooth public dealings and potential business expansions for proprietors in Odisha.
Essential documents for tax filing in Odisha include PAN Card, Aadhar Card, bank details, and previous tax payment challans.
The presumptive taxation scheme allows Odisha proprietors to compute and pay taxes on an estimated basis, reducing the need for extensive record-keeping.
Odisha proprietorships with over Rs. 20 lakh turnover must file GSTR-1 and GSTR-3B returns regularly to comply with GST regulations.
In Odisha, if no audit is needed, the deadline is July 31st. If an audit is required, the deadline extends to September 30th.
Under Section 115BAC, Odisha proprietors can opt for an alternative tax regime offering different slab rates with specified exemptions forfeiture.
Odisha proprietors with over 20 employees must adhere to EPF regulations, filing returns regularly as part of their compliance responsibilities.
